The Transparency in Coverage Rule, issued in 2020 by the U.S. Department of Health & Human Services, U.S. Department of Labor and U.S. Department of the Treasury will be enforced beginning 7/1/22. The rule requires health plans (which include clients who sponsor employee benefit plans) and health insurance issuers to publish Machine Readable Files (MRFs) for in network and out of network negotiated rates for covered items and services on a public-facing website.
